An autonomous agent determines the necessity of an external tool call by evaluating its internal model weights against a threshold of operational reliability and factual precision. The agent first performs a semantic analysis of the task to identify domain requirements, such as real-time data, high-precision arithmetic, or access to private databases, which internal parameters cannot represent. It assesses confidence....
Log in to view the answer